| Description: | LOONIE LIDS Cartoon from 1933 showing fashion predictions for 1950, by in-house cartoonist Joe Noble. Series of drawings of hats and headdresses through history - various women's hats from middle ages on. Quirky animation predicting all sorts of bizarre hat contraptions that will exist by 1950. Title says that formerly emphasis was on appearance rather than utility. All the sketches depict young pretty and probably upper class women, then suddenly there's one of a much poorer and older looking woman standing by a "Bar" sign! Predictions for "Useful" fashions of the future. Sketch of henpecked husband carrying many packages. Same man wearing hat w/ packages hanging from hooks on its wide brim, and a little square thing (identified as a Season Ticket) held in a clip sticking up from the top. Next, "The Brazier Bowler" - -a hat with fire coming from it for a man who's always cold. Sketch of girl wearing a big poofy sort of beret - -this is called the "Tamachute" - a combination hat and parachute. Cartoon of the woman flying an airplane; plane suddenly goes to pieces in the sky and the woman falls out but is saved by her hat turning into a parachute. "The Artful Dodger" - A hat w/ big feather on side which folds down to become a fake beard and moustache, providing a disguise for its wearer. "The Bandit Bosher" Combo hat/automatic boxing glove. Woman strolling along; robber comes up behind her with a gun; she puts up her hand to her hat, and a boxing glove on a spring juts out backward and punches the bad guy. "The Radio Toque" - -a woman's hat with radio receiver & headphones hidden inside it - -this gets fairly technical with various parts of the radio identified, and there's another drawing showing the grounding system in the woman's shoe. "The Super Hatrodyn" - another radio hat - this one shows a man with a big radio & antenna on top of a disc on his head. The man is struck by lightning attracted by this headgear and ends up in a heap of radio parts on the ground, exclaiming "Crikey! I must have got the weather report!"
